Overview: Bus from Hartlepool to Glasgow
Buses from Hartlepool to Glasgow run on average 2 times per day, taking around 5h 15m. Cheap bus tickets for this journey start at £12 if you book in advance.
There are 1 coaches per day. The earliest coach runs at 02:30, the last at 19:15. The fastest coach covers the 233 km distance in 5h 25m.

- National Express
- You can cancel your ticket up to 24 hours before departure for a refund minus a cancellation fee. Changes can be up to 24 hours before departure for a fee.
- FlixBus
- You can cancel your ticket up to 15 minutes before departure and receive a voucher for future travel. Refund requests for delays over 120 minutes are possible.
- National Express
- Two medium-sized suitcases up to 20kg each and one small piece of hand luggage.
- FlixBus
- One carry-on bag up to 7kg (42x30x18 cm) and one checked bag up to 20kg (80x50x30 cm).

Glasgow, Buchanan Bus Station bus station facilities and services
Glasgow, Buchanan Bus Station has practical services for this route, including Wifi, Parking, Dining, ATM, Taxis, Accessibility, WC and Ticket Office.
Food and drink
Food options include: Cafeteria Buchanan (in the station), Coffee Express (in the station), Fast Bites (in the station).
Wi-Fi and ATMs
Free Wi-Fi. ATMs are located near the main entrance.
Tickets and information
Ticket office support is available at Glasgow, Buchanan Bus Station.
Parking, taxis and toilets
Available at Glasgow, Buchanan Bus Station: Parking, Taxis, WC.
Accessibility
Accessibility facilities are available at Glasgow, Buchanan Bus Station: Elevators, ramps.
